2013年3月27日

网络通讯函数测试记录

摘要: 1、对于非阻塞的WSAConnect 无论是否连上,都可以说是瞬间(2毫秒内)返回。假定指定超时时间是3秒:场景1:如果connect的服务端是一个无效的ip端口,此时用select可读去检测是否连接上,如果指定超时时间超过1秒钟比如3秒,则一般要1秒钟才返回结果,如果指定100毫秒,则100毫秒后返回。如果connect是成功的,则select瞬间返回。场景2:接收方程序异常,接收方接收缓冲区已满,而发送方的发送缓冲区也满了,此时发送方如果是检测是否可写,那是3秒。2、一个有效的套接字,可以随时设置为阻塞或者非阻塞模式,可以动态改变。3、在win7 32位系统上测试,TCP发送和接收缓冲区都 阅读全文

posted @ 2013-03-27 21:09 致胜连盈 阅读(242) 评论(0) 推荐(0) 编辑

导航